随着互联网的飞速发展,网站功能日益丰富,用户交互性越来越强。文件上传功能作为网站交互的重要组成部分,为广大用户提供了便捷的服务。文件上传也带来了一定的安全风险,尤其是对于文件格式限制的问题。本文将针对jsp如何限制上传文件格式进行深入解析,并提供实战指南。
一、背景介绍

jsp(JavaServer Pages)是一种动态网页技术,运行在服务器端。在jsp中,文件上传功能通常通过HTML表单实现。如果不对上传文件格式进行限制,可能会引发以下问题:
1. 安全风险:恶意用户可能上传病毒、木马等有害文件,对网站及用户造成损害。
2. 性能问题:上传大量不合法的文件格式会占用服务器资源,影响网站性能。
3. 数据损坏:非法文件格式可能导致网站数据损坏,影响用户体验。
因此,对jsp上传文件格式进行限制显得尤为重要。
二、限制上传文件格式的实现方法
在jsp中,限制上传文件格式主要有以下几种方法:
1. 前端限制
2. 后端限制
3. 结合前后端限制
以下将分别介绍这三种方法。
1. 前端限制
前端限制主要通过HTML表单的``标签实现,通过设置`accept`属性来限制文件类型。
示例:
```html

